Nuiverse Design Icons
Nuiverse design icons is the official icon set of Nuinalp. The icons are designed under the Nuiverse Design Guidelines.

Instalation
Vanilla HTML
Easiest way to start using Nuiverse UI Icons is by adding a script tag to the CDN:
<link href="https://cdn.jsdelivr.net/npm/@nuiverse/icons@latest/nv-icons.css" rel="stylesheet">
Install in project via NPM
$ npm install @nuiverse/core@latest
and include the file in your html page.
<link href="node_modules/@nuiverse/icons/nv-icons.css" rel="stylesheet">
Usage
Use the <i>
tag to represent an icon.
<i class="nv-icons">camera</i>
Contributions
If you wish to make changes to the icon font you'll need to follow these steps:
- Add, remove or change respective .svg files inside images/.
- Run $ npm install to get pull in all the required build tools.
- Make sure you have fontforge and ttfautohint installed on your machine. The grunt-webfont installation guide outlines the prerequisites.
- Run $ grunt.
- Load index.html locally in your browser and check your icon looks good.
- Submit a pull request.
- Module owner will review, land, and stamp a new version.
Guidelines
For best results, it is recommended to follow these guidelines:
- Make the document 30px × 30px (In Inkscape: File > Document Properties... > Custom size).
- Make the icon 24px × 24px.
- Center the icon (In Inkscape: Object > Align and Distribute... > Align relative to page).
- Make sure to have only one
<path>
with no overlap per icon. - Optimise the icons using svgo, then export to plain SVG file ($ inkscape -l icon.svg icon.svg).
Please also make sure new icons naming is consistent with existing ones:
- Use lower case only.
- Separate words with hyphens.
- Use meaningful words rather than acronyms (e.g. top-left-crop-corner instead of t-l-crop-corner).
